Abstract
This study seeks to explore the application of humanistic theory and motivation theory in enhancing the learning motivation of students from broken home families through the lens of Islamic perspectives, focusing on a case study involving 8th-grade students at MTs Al-Khoeriyah, Cilawu-Garut. Humanistic theory, as formulated by Maslow and Rogers, underscores the significance of fulfilling basic needs and achieving self-actualization, while motivation theory addresses both intrinsic and extrinsic motivational factors. This qualitative research employed methods such as observations, interviews, and questionnaires targeting students and teachers. The findings reveal that adopting a humanistic-based approach fosters a supportive learning environment, thereby boosting students’ confidence and participation. Furthermore, the interplay between intrinsic and extrinsic motivation was found to exert a substantial positive influence on learning outcomes. Despite these benefits, key challenges include maintaining consistent emotional support and addressing resource limitations. The study recommends initiatives such as teacher training programs, collaboration with school counselors, and the establishment of a sustainable reward system. This research provides practical insights for educational institutions in managing and supporting students from broken home backgrounds.
